Chinese company to Restore Largest Oil Field of Uzbekistan

Oil&Gas Materials 17 October 2008 11:22 (UTC +04:00)

Uzbekistan, Tashkent, 16 October / corr Trend T.Zhukov / Uzbekneftgaz national holding company (NHC) and China National Oil Corporation (CNOC) established a new joint venture (JV), Trend correspondent in Tashkent reported.

"Constituent agreement was signed and regulations of Mingbulagneft joint venture w ere founded between two companies," Uzbek holding told Trend . JV is being established to carry out joint supplementary exploration and development of Mingbulag field in the Namangan region.

Andijanneft OJSC (structural subdivision of Uzbekneftegaz NHC) and China National Oil & Gas Exploration & Development Corporation (CNODC) are founders of JV. JV is created on a par with, participation shares of sides is 50% each. Other details of the agreement, cost of project and terms of its realization, while have not been announced.

In April 2007 Uzbeknftgaz NHC and CNOC signed an agreement on basic principles of cooperation on joint supplementary exploration and exploitation of Mingbulag field. In May 2008, an agreement was signed on basic principles of establishment of this JV.

Mingbulag field was opened in March 1992. It was considered one of the largest ones in republic for a long time. The depth of the well is 5,405m . According to the primary estimation of experts, its resources were estimated at

400mln tons.

Serious incident happened after the field was opened. Oil industry workers could not stop an oil gusher during a month and a half. As local specialists assert, technology was violated upon holing the well and it resulted in negative consequences. Resources appeared to be located, at a depth of 6,000m under pressure, exceeding the usual rate for the region by 1 . 8 time s .

Ejection of raw material was estimated at 20,000 tons of oil per day. Oil caused considerable damage to environment, having spilled out.

According to the State committee of geology, Mingbulag field is refe rr ed as low debit one . " Uzbekistan plan s to use experience of Chin ese company in development of low debit fields, which are located in Fergan oil and gas region. There are more than 500 small fields with a debit of 1-2 tons of crude oil per day," SCG said.
